Casual Cleaner
Catering, Cleaning

Job ref:   RO-22957                                    

Location:  Various Boroughwide (Rochdale, Middleton, Heywood and Littleborough)                          

Salary: £8.75 per hour     (Local Living Wage)

Working Hours:  Various hours per week               

Contract Type:  Casual                 

Closing Date: 2 December 2018  

Interview Date: To be confirmed

 

External candidates applying for this role must be a Rochdale Resident who lives within the municipal boundaries of the Borough of Rochdale.

 

Facilities Management are looking to recruit conscientious and reliable staff to join our friendly team of casual cleaners to work in our Schools and Public Buildings throughout the Borough. (Rochdale, Middleton, Heywood and Littleborough).

Hours are usually depending on the units – and can vary anything from 6am-9pm including weekends.

General cleaning duties to include: vacuuming, brush sweeping, mopping, dusting, polishing, buffing, and toilet cleaning.

Experience is desirable but full training will be given.

             Appointment to this post is subject to enhanced DBS and background checks.

             Health and safety regulations must be strictly adhered to

Appointment to this post is subject to a enhanced DBS including a barred list check  against the child workforce
